What's Happening?
Amazon has reduced the price of Apple's AirPods Pro 3 to $199, matching the all-time low price previously seen during Black Friday. This discount comes as part of Amazon's holiday sales, providing consumers
with an opportunity to purchase the popular wireless earbuds at a reduced cost. However, delivery estimates for some locations have started to extend beyond December 25, indicating high demand and potential stock limitations. Additionally, the AirPods 4 are available for $74, a competitive price close to its previous low.
